By Kat Sieniuc ( April 20, 2017, 5:46 PM EDT) -- A Montana federal judge on Wednesday gave the government the go-ahead to build a new dam on the Yellowstone River, which will provide water for farmers but allegedly threaten the well-being of a critically endangered fish, after previously putting the project on pause until it saw a proper environmental review....
